About This Item
NY: Collectors Editions. Very Good with no dust jacket; Boards rubbed.. 1970. Reprint. Hardcover. 0876810504 . Red buckram binding. Facsimile reprint of privately printed 1930 illustrated bibliography of illustrations by English artist John Leech (1817-1864) . ; 4to 11" - 13" tall; 314 pages .
